India’s top 10 cities with the highest GDP:

1. Mumbai: Known as the industrial hub of India
India’s economic powerhouse, Mumbai not only contributes the highest GDP of $209 billion but is also responsible for 25% of industrial output, 70% of maritime trade in India and 70% of capital transactions to the nation’s economy.

2. Delhi
The national capital contributes the second highest GDP of $167 billion. With a large consumer market, the city has been successful in attracting foreign direct investments.

3. Kolkata
The capital of West Bengal, Kolkata contributes a GDP of about $150 billion after the highest from Mumbai and Delhi. This city houses many industrial units and steel, mining, cement, pharmaceuticals, food processing, agriculture, textiles and jute are the major sectors responsible for economic growth.

4. Bangalore
The garden city of India contributes GDP of $83 billion. It is popularly known as the Silicon Valley of India as many information technology companies are set up in the city.

5. Hyderabad
The capital of Andhra Pradesh, Hyderabad contributes a GDP of about $74 billion.

6. Chennai
The capital of Tamil Nadu contributes a GDP of $66 billion. The city is considered as the country’s second largest exporter of information technology and business process outsourcing services.

7. Ahmedbad
This largest industrial hub in Gujarat contributes a GDP of about $64 billion. The city is a home for the developing textile and garment industry.

8. Pune
The second largest state of Maharashtra, Pune contributes a GDP of $48 billion.

9. Surat
The well developed commercial city of Gujarat, Surat has contributed a GDP of $40 billion. The city is popularly known as the diamond capital of the world and the textile capital of India.

10. Visakhapatnam
The industrial city, Visakhapatnam has contributed a GDP of $26 billion. The city is home for various state owned heavy industries and a steel plants.
